DOScurl是一款命令行工具,它允許用戶通過發送HTTP請求來與遠程服務器進行通信。在處理API請求時,通常會將數據以JSON的格式發送到服務器。這篇文章將提供有關如何使用DOScurl進行JSON POST請求的信息。
要發送JSON POST請求,首先需要準備請求體。以下是一個示例JSON請求:
{ "name": "John", "age": 30, "city": "New York" }
接下來,我們可以使用DOScurl來發送POST請求。以下是一個基本的命令示例:
curl -H "Content-Type: application/json" -X POST -d '{"name":"John","age":30,"city":"New York"}' https://example.com/api
在上面的命令示例中,-H選項用于指定請求頭中Content-Type的值。該值應該被設置為application/json,以指示請求體是一個JSON對象。
-X選項用于指定請求的HTTP方法(POST)。最后,-d選項用于指定POST請求的內容,它包含了我們準備的JSON請求體。
當我們想要在請求中包含一個數組或其他復雜的數據結構時,可以使用--data-binary選項。這樣curl將不會使用“@”字符,這樣就可以正確發送POST請求。
請求前應當檢查所提供的JSON請求體是否正確。在使用DOScurl發送請求之后,會在命令行窗口中看到響應結果。
以上就是DOScurl進行JSON POST請求的方法。希望能對大家的開發工作有所幫助。
上一篇git打包vue工程